Industrial Park Plat 2. Tag Machine currently employs 10 and anticipates hiring an additional 10 <br />persons within two years of moving to the new facility. They are currently located in the multi - <br />tenant building at the corner of 143 Avenue and Ramsey Boulevard. The project will be valued <br />between $900,000 and $1,000,000 upon completion. The project will generate approximately <br />$29,000 annually in property taxes. The negotiated TIF Assistance Package will be based on City <br />Council guidelines. Mr. Sullivan advised staff recommends approval of the sale of Lot 1, Block <br />1, Gateway North Industrial Park Plat 2 to 'Tag Machine or its legal entity and to make that <br />recommendation to City Council. <br />Member Kiefer inquired what the EDA has invested into the lot and what they hope to receive <br />for the sale. <br />Economic Development Coordinator Sullivan stated the lot was purchased for $315,000 which <br />includes the building and relocation. The per square foot cost of the lot is in the range of $2.75 to <br />$3.50 per square foot. The cost is currently being proposed between $3.25 and $3.50 for the site, <br />writing it down with tax increment financing, <br />Motion by Member Strommen, seconded by Member Kiefer, to recommend sale of Lot 1, Block <br />1, Gateway North Industrial Parr Plat 2 to Tag Machine or its legal entity, and to recommend <br />this action to City Council. <br />Motion carried. Voting Yes: Chairperson Riley, Members Strommen and Kiefer. Voting No: <br />None. Absent: Members Elvig, LeTourneaup and Steffen. <br />ase #4: Zip Code Letter to.
